Technical Specifications to Verify
Verifying the technical specifications of 135-degree aluminium profile connectors is paramount to ensuring structural integrity and ease of assembly. Buyers must confirm the alloy series, with the 6000 Series being a common standard for extruded aluminium profiles due to its excellent balance of strength, corrosion resistance, and formability. The temper designation, such as T3-T, indicates the heat treatment state of the aluminium, which directly impacts the mechanical properties of the connector. Additionally, the surface treatment plays a critical role in durability; observed listings mention options like silver, black, and customized colors, with surface finishing techniques including anodic oxidation and galvanized sheet treatments. Buyers should specify the required finish to prevent galvanic corrosion and ensure aesthetic consistency with the primary profile.
Dimensional accuracy and hole pattern alignment are non-negotiable technical requirements. The connector must match the T-slot dimensions of the aluminium profile, such as 2020, 3030, or 4040 series, to ensure a secure fit without excessive play or interference. Buyers should request detailed CAD drawings or technical datasheets that specify the exact hole positions, thread sizes, and material thickness. The fabrication methods, including punching, drilling, tapping, and bending, should be verified to ensure that the manufacturing process maintains tight tolerances. Furthermore, the connection method, whether welding or mechanical fastening, must be compatible with the intended application, as some connectors are designed for permanent assembly while others allow for disassembly and reconfiguration.
Compliance and Safety Documentation
Compliance with international standards and certifications is essential for ensuring that aluminium profile connectors meet safety and quality requirements. Observed listings indicate that suppliers may provide certifications such as CE, ISO, and RoHS, which are critical for markets with strict regulatory frameworks. Buyers should request valid certification documents to verify that the materials and manufacturing processes adhere to these standards. The CE mark, for instance, indicates conformity with health, safety, and environmental protection standards for products sold within the European Economic Area, while ISO certification ensures that the supplier follows established quality management practices. RoHS compliance is particularly important for electronics and machinery applications, as it restricts the use of hazardous substances in the manufacturing process.
In addition to certifications, buyers should verify the material grade and standard compliance, such as GB (Guobiao) standards for aluminium profiles. These standards define the chemical composition, mechanical properties, and dimensional tolerances of the aluminium alloy, ensuring that the connector performs as expected under load. Buyers should also inquire about any additional testing or inspection reports, such as tensile strength tests or corrosion resistance assessments, to further validate the product's quality.
